My opinion is very biased so here it is, Ronnie has pushed every single fighter he's fought close. Been robbed etc and all of this without a full time trainer. Cacace fight Ronnie was in Marbella being a sparring partner for tom stalker with jamie conlan and John thain holding pads when they had a chance. Being in Ireland with a trainer he's like a different fighter, no disrespect to Davie Mcallister as he's a very good man but Ronnie just wouldn't go up to Aberdeen daily and preferred sparring . Ronnie has always been great in the gym and under performed in fights, dean Edwards had Ronnie sparring down England and seen that he does have the ability, he's a manager in mark Dunlop who genuinely cares about him, every single day giving him all the best people around him from a sports message to dietary advice. All things that a lot of boxers take for granted . We know we're the underdog and rightly so. But trust me this ain't going to be no canter and Ronnie will give him everything he has and will stay with him and stop him late in my opinion. Looking forward to this weekend though.
